Kiss the Girls (el|Κορίτσια για φίλημα|translit=Koritsia gia filima|italic=yes) is a Greek film produced by Finos Film in 1965. It is written and directed by Giannis Dalianidis.
The lead Rena (Rena Vlachopoulou), a manager at a Greek tourist office in New York City, goes to Greece with her cousin Jeny (Zoi Laskari).
This is the first movie produced and projected with a stereo sound system in Greece, at the Attikon cinema. Attikon was the only theater that could play the movie with stereophonic sound.[1]
The movie sold 619,236 tickets in Greece.
